How about something like: u64 a_utime, a_stime, a_sum_exec_runtime; retry_utime: a_utime = atomic64_read(&a->utime); if (b->utime > a_utime) { if (atomic64_cmpxchg(&a->utime, a_utime, b->utime) != a_utime) goto retry_utime; } retry_stime: a_stime = atomic64_read(&a->stime); if (b->stime > a_stime) { if (atomic64_cmpxchg(&a->stime, a_stime, b->stime) != a_stime) goto retry_stime; } retry_sum_exec_runtime: a_sum_exec_runtime = atomic64_read(&a->sum_exec_runtime); if (b->sum_exec_runtime > a_sum_exec_runtime) { if (atomic64_cmpxchg(&a->sum_exec_runtime, a_sum_exec_runtime, b->sum_exec_runtime) != a_sum_exec_runtime) goto retry_sum_exec_runtime; }
